2002 Pommern Goldberg Riesling trocken, Mosel, Germany

Translate to English Apfelige und etwas reife, zarte Steinobstnase. Im Mund wohl schlank, aber mit dezenter, sauberer Frucht, gut passende Säure, wirkt sehr trocken, es fehlt ein wenig der Druck, passabler bis ordentlicher Abgang. Hält sich wacker.

Best to drink: Bis 2006. What our ratings mean
